Current time in Studenichani, North Macedonia
Studenichani keeps Central European Time in the standard-time season and Central European Summer Time when daylight saving operates. That places it at UTC+1 in winter and UTC+2 in summer, matching every other municipality in North Macedonia.
For practical purposes, the local time can be read directly against Skopje without adjustment. This is especially convenient for commuting, public appointments, deliveries, and family calls. People connecting from another country should use Studenichani’s current seasonal offset rather than treating UTC+1 as permanent.

How to interpret sunrise locally
Sunrise is date-specific. Studenichani experiences longer daylight around summer and shorter daylight around winter, with gradual changes between those parts of the year. Morning light starts before the published sunrise because twilight begins while the Sun remains below the horizon.
A standard sunrise listing is calculated from geographic coordinates and an accepted definition of the solar disc crossing the horizon. It cannot fully describe what someone sees from a valley, behind a ridge, or beside a tall building. A clear eastern horizon permits a view closer to the calculated moment; an obstruction can postpone direct visibility.
Check both sunrise and twilight if an activity depends on available light. Sunrise is useful for a formal reference, while civil twilight may be more relevant for walking or preparing outdoor equipment. For photography, terrain, cloud cover, and the direction of the intended view matter alongside the clock.
